Polished Nickel Vs Chrome Bathroom Fixtures: Which is the Best Choice for Your Bathroom?

When it comes to choosing bathroom fixtures, two of the most popular finishes are polished nickel and chrome. Both finishes have their own unique advantages and disadvantages, so it's important to weigh the pros and cons of each one before making a decision.

Polished nickel is a warm, inviting finish that gives bathrooms a classic, elegant look. It's also relatively easy to clean and maintain, making it a good choice for busy families. However, polished nickel can be more expensive than chrome, and it can show water spots more easily.

Chrome is a cool, modern finish that gives bathrooms a clean, contemporary look. It's also very durable and easy to clean, making it a good choice for high-traffic areas. However, chrome can be more difficult to match with other fixtures and finishes, and it can show fingerprints and smudges more easily.

Ultimately, the best way to decide which finish is right for your bathroom is to consider your personal style and preferences. If you're looking for a warm, classic look, polished nickel is a great choice. If you're looking for a cool, modern look, chrome is a good option.

Tips for Choosing Bathroom Fixtures

Here are a few tips for choosing bathroom fixtures:

  • Consider your personal style and preferences. What kind of look are you going for? Warm and classic? Cool and modern? Once you know what style you want, you can start to narrow down your choices.
  • Think about the size of your bathroom. If you have a small bathroom, you'll want to choose fixtures that are smaller and more compact. If you have a large bathroom, you can choose fixtures that are larger and more elaborate.
  • Consider the other fixtures and finishes in your bathroom. You want your bathroom fixtures to match each other and the overall style of your bathroom. If you have a lot of chrome fixtures, you'll probably want to choose chrome bathroom fixtures. If you have a lot of brass fixtures, you'll probably want to choose brass bathroom fixtures.
  • Set a budget. Bathroom fixtures can range in price from a few hundred dollars to several thousand dollars. Before you start shopping, set a budget so you know how much you can spend.
